The autonomous trucking sector is approaching an inflection point, at least according to Needham analysts, who project the industry will reach a significant turning point next year.
The read-through from that call is constructive. The mechanism is what's missing from the frame.
The case for treating a Needham projection seriously is straightforward: sell-side analysts with a named view put a reputational stake behind the thesis.
When an investment bank's research desk identifies a sector-level turning point, the market takes note. The counterargument is that "inflection point" is among the most abused phrases in tech-adjacent equity research.
